The 98% RTP and Its Implications
One of the most lauded features of chicken road 2 is its remarkably high Return to Player (RTP) rate of 98%. RTP represents the percentage of wagered money that is theoretically returned to players over an extended period. A 98% RTP is exceptionally generous, significantly higher than many other online games. This high RTP suggests that players have a substantially better chance of winning and maintaining their bankroll over time. It’s what sets it apart from other similar titles on the market.
However, it’s important to remember that RTP is a theoretical average calculated over millions of spins. Short-term results can vary considerably, and luck still plays a significant role. Despite this, the high RTP indicates that chicken road 2 is designed to be a fair and rewarding experience for players.
